Conning Inc. Raises Stock Position in Intercontinental Exchange, Inc. (NYSE:ICE)

Conning Inc. boosted its holdings in shares of Intercontinental Exchange, Inc. (NYSE:ICEFree Report) by 8.2% in the fourth quarter, according to its most recent disclosure with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The firm owned 33,718 shares of the financial services provider’s stock after purchasing an additional 2,543 shares during the period. Conning Inc.’s holdings in Intercontinental Exchange were worth $5,024,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C).

Intercontinental Exchange Company Profile

(Free Report)

Intercontinental Exchange,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, engages in the provision of market infrastructure, data services, and technology solutions for financial institutions, corporations, and government entities in the United States, the United Kingdom, the European Union, Singapore, India, Abu Dhabi, Israel, and Canada.
